Re: 69 2000 Derustoration
The tires that the rims came with are a bit big. 215/60/r14. I will probably switch to 185/65/r14 towards the end of the build. Plus I hope the new Gr-2 shocks settle down a little bit. they seem a bit tall.
I am considering either an Odyssey extreme battery or a Braille 11 pound battery at this point. I will likely keep it in the engine bay as it will be so small it can have it's own zip code away from the heat on the passenger side. I had the oil pressure hose made for only $22 at a hose shop even though they had to use a couple adapters to get the fittings to work. Added a new starter and a rebuilt GM 62 amp alternator. I am planning on heated seats and a decent stereo. I am waiting on a reground camshaft and rocker arms that I just ordered. I may be able to test fire it before the 1st of the year.

Re: 69 2000 Derustoration
Reground camshaft and rocker arms from Rallye installed and gaped cold.
The original heater valve was frozen stiff. I got it apart but and got it working but when I put i back together I cracked the cover. I'm using this aftermarket one. I had to reroute the line, but it works smoothly.
The plastic on the steering wheel was badly cracked. I could have patched it up with fancy epoxy but I decided to class it up a bit. I still need to paint the spokes and clearcoat the whole thing. I plan on reusing the plastic inserts. Not sure about the horn pad yet.

Re: 69 2000 Derustoration
Finally got around to putting in the oil flow reducing screw under the lower timing tensioner that I forgot. It wasn't as hard as I thought. Just remove the 2 front studs out of the head so you don't have to take the head off and lower the oil pan. Let this be a warning
Been doing a modification on the dash. It is in for a test fit. I have to redo most of the wiring as the dash harness burnt up.
